FCPD: Weekend Larcenies in Reston

Fairfax County Police There was a run of property crimes over the weekend, especially property taken from vehicles in several Reston neighborhoods.

From the Fairfax County Police Reston District Station crime blotter:

LARCENIES

1600 block of Oak Spring Way, wallet from residence.

2000 block of Colts Neck Road, wallet from vehicle.

2200 block of Compass Point Lane, wallet from vehicle.

2300 block of Glade Bank Way, license plate from vehicle.

1700 block of Jonathan Way, property from vehicle.

11600 block of Stoneview Square, purse from vehicle.

2200 block of Stone Wheel Drive, phone from residence.

STOLEN VEHICLES 

12000 block of Greywing Square, 2015 Honda Civic.
